The Position Roche Molecular Systems, Inc. seeks a Manager Policy Communications at its Pleasanton, CA location. This role involves developing and implementing integrated communications strategies, goals, and objectives aligned with business priorities and functional requirements, using an audience-centric approach. You will support high-value, impactful external and internal change communications, establishing and managing an end-to-end integrated communication plan with metrics for continuous improvement. As a trusted partner for leaders globally, you will advise and coach them in building and protecting the company’s reputation and managing business crises. You will also engage the workforce and empower leaders to communicate effectively with internal and external audiences and maximize stakeholder interactions. Maintaining broad knowledge of Diagnostics areas of focus and priorities, you will use communication insights, metrics, and expertise to translate complex topics into clear messaging that reinforces the company’s reputation. Staying abreast of internal and external developments and industry trends related to strategic communication and new ways of working is crucial. You will also engage and manage relationships with global vendors to develop communication assets for affiliates. Telecommuting is permitted up to 3 days per week.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in communications, public relations, marketing or a related field, and 5 years of post-baccalaureate and progressive experience in the position offered or a closely related communications position in the healthcare industry.
  • Working within healthcare field (pharma and diagnostics) to communicate medical information to support business needs and objectives within applicable healthcare regulations and industry trends.
  • Ensuring effective management of a business’s reputation, engaging and communicating with multiple stakeholders, managing potential crises, writing effective messaging, and handling media relations in a highly regulated and sensitive industry.
  • Communication, public relations, and working with internal/external stakeholders and media in developing markets.
  • Creating effective communication strategies and assets that are tailored to different global markets.
  • Drafting editorial/journalistic works that convey complex information, shape public perception, and showcase and advocate for specific topics or changes.
  • Applying Agile methodologies.
